Everything you need to research and write great local history.

The Local History Detective will teach you how to find and interpret sources. It will show you how to build a coherent narrative from fragments of scattered evidence. There will be practical tools, such as frameworks and ‘how to guides.’ There will be bibliographies, hints and tips, and real life examples so you can see research in action.

We will look at how to write in a way that will interest the reader. After all, when you have a great story you need to do it justice.

Each newsletter will focus on a specific theme. Including:

  • The Beginner’s Brief

  • The Technique Lab

  • The Case File

  • The Toolbox

  • The Writer’s Desk

  • The Archive Visit

  • The Broader Picture

The study of local history is an adventure that can take you places you never even knew existed. And best of all: it’s all around you. Right now.
